Popular airports near Lenox

Lenox is a charming city that offers a perfect blend of outdoor activities, romantic getaways, and family vacations. With its stunning beaches and scenic landscapes, it's no wonder travelers flock to Lenox. The city is conveniently accessible via three major airports.

  • Pensacola International Airport (PNS): Situated in Escambia County, Florida, approximately 59 miles from Lenox, this airport offers a wide range of both domestic and international flights, linking to over 185 domestic cities and more than 30 international locations. Passengers have the option to enhance their travel experience by upgrading to first class or premium economy seating, depending on their airline and route. Key airlines operating here include American Airlines, Delta, and United.
  • Northwest Florida Regional Airport (VPS): Located in Okaloosa County, Florida, roughly 69 miles from Lenox, this airport provides access to both domestic and international flights, connecting to around 150 domestic cities and 8 international destinations. Travelers can enjoy the option to elevate their journey by selecting premium economy or first-class seating, subject to the airline and route. Prominent carriers at this airport include American Airlines, Delta, and Southwest Airlines.
  • Mobile Regional Airport (MOB): Found in Mobile County, Alabama, about 77 miles from Lenox, this airport accommodates both domestic and international flights, linking to approximately 115 domestic cities and 8 international destinations. Passengers can opt for an upgrade to first class or premium economy service for a more comfortable experience, depending on the airline and route. Major airlines serving this airport include American Airlines, Delta, and United.

Top airlines with flights to Lenox

  • American Airlines: Operating flights to Northwest Florida Regional Airport (VPS), Mobile Regional Airport (MOB), and Pensacola International Airport (PNS), American Airlines represents about 43% of arrivals in Lenox. The average fare for a one-way ticket is around $260, with first-class service available on select routes.
  • Delta: Serving Northwest Florida Regional Airport (VPS), Mobile Regional Airport (MOB), and Pensacola International Airport (PNS), Delta contributes roughly 32% of incoming flights to Lenox. Passengers can expect one-way fares to average around $260, with options for premium economy and first-class service depending on the route.
  • Southwest Airlines: With flights to Northwest Florida Regional Airport (VPS) and Pensacola International Airport (PNS), Southwest Airlines accounts for approximately 11% of Lenox's arrivals. The average cost for a one-way fare is about $240.
  • United: Providing service to Mobile Regional Airport (MOB) and Pensacola International Airport (PNS), United makes up around 10% of the arrivals in Lenox. The average one-way fare is about $270, and first-class service may be available based on the route.
  • Frontier Airlines: Operating flights solely to Pensacola International Airport (PNS), Frontier Airlines accounts for roughly 2% of arrivals to Lenox. Travelers can expect an average one-way fare of approximately $140.

Tips for long-haul flights to Lenox

Flying long-haul sometimes requires extra planning to ensure a comfortable journey:

  • Select your seat in advance—for longer flights, choosing your seat is essential for comfort. Full-service airlines often allow seat selection for free once online check-in opens, typically 24–48 hours before your flight. Some airlines may provide the option to select seats even earlier.
  • Arrive at the airport in plenty of time—aim to arrive at the airport at least 3 hours before departure for international flights to ensure ample time for check-in, security checks, and immigration procedures.
  • Relax at the airport—if you have some extra time, take the opportunity to explore the shops, grab a coffee, or unwind at the gate or in a departure lounge if you have access. Airport Wi-Fi is generally free and available.
  • Adjust to the new time zone mid-flight—begin syncing your body clock by setting your watch and modifying your sleep schedule to align with your destination's time zone. Try to sleep or stay awake during the flight according to the local time at your arrival destination to help minimize jet lag.
